Resultados da pesquisa a pedido "sympy"

5 a resposta

Avaliando uma expressão matemática (função) para um grande número de valores de entrada rapidamente

As seguintes questões Avaliando uma expressão matemática em uma string [https://stackoverflow.com/questions/2371436/evaluating-a-mathematical-expression-in-a-string] Análise de equações em ...

1 a resposta

Converta expressões simbólicas em funções Python usando o SymPy

Eu tenho uma função simbólica bastante grande que é avaliada para diferentes valores de um parâmetro em um loop. Em cada iteração, após encontrar a expressão da função, derivadas parciais são derivadas. Algo assim: from sympy import diff, ...

2 a resposta

Converter expressões sympy em função de matrizes numpy

Eu tenho um sistema de ODEs escrito em sympy: from sympy.parsing.sympy_parser import parse_expr xs = symbols('x1 x2') ks = symbols('k1 k2') strs = ['-k1 * x1**2 + k2 * x2', 'k1 * x1**2 - k2 * x2'] syms = [parse_expr(item) for item in ...

1 a resposta

Adicionar sinais de multiplicação (*) entre coeficientes

Eu tenho um programa no qual um usuário insere uma função, comosin(x)+1. estou a usarast para tentar determinar se a string é 'segura' pela lista de permissões de componentes, como mostrado emesta ...

3 a resposta

Substituição recursiva no sympy

Eu tenho uma expressão sympy com várias variáveis que precisam ser substituídas. O problema é que algumas das expressões a serem substituídas também contêm instâncias de variáveis que precisam ser substituídas. from sympy import * from sympy.abs ...

1 a resposta

Erro ao resolver a equação da matriz com numpy

Estou escrevendo meu próprio algoritmo de Newton-Raphson em Python usandosympy enumpy. O código está abaixo, mas você pode ignorá-lo e pular para o erro: CÓDIGO def newtonRhapson(fncList, varz, x0): jacob = [] for fnc in fncList: vec = [] for ...

2 a resposta

Gráfico de coordenadas esféricas no matplotlib

R (teta, phi) = cos (phi ^ 2), teta [0, 2 * pi], phi [0, pi] Como desenhar um gráfico desta função (R (teta, phi)) em coordenadas esféricas com a ajuda do matplotlib? A documentação não encontrei coordenadas esféricas.

1 a resposta

Acelerando o cálculo do determinante simbólico no SymPy

Eu tenho uma matriz 4x4A com expressões simbólicas bastante longas, mas simples, em cada uma de suas entradas. Cerca de 30 símbolos diferentes estão envolvidos. Por "simples", quero dizer que esses símbolos são combinados usando apenas adição / ...

1 a resposta

Sympy - Comparando expressões

Existe uma maneira de verificar se duas expressões são matematicamente iguais? eu esperavatg(x)cos(x) == sin(x) para saídaTrue, mas geraFalse. Existe uma maneira de fazer essas comparações com o sympy? Outro exemplo é(a+b)**2 == a**2 + 2*a*b + ...

1 a resposta

problem exibindo svg renderizado sympy em python

Eu tenho o seguinte programa que usa sympy e svgmath para renderizar a expressão algébrica do usuário. Quase funciona, mas existem alguns problemas: O svg não é realmente produzido até que o programa saia, portanto, obviamente não pode ser ...